FinPhone: Daten auf Speicherkarte

 
Benutzer
Avatar
Geschlecht: keine Angabe
Herkunft: Erlangen
Homepage: iaccarino.de/silvi…
Beiträge: 14
Dabei seit: 07 / 2005
Betreff:

FinPhone: Daten auf Speicherkarte

 · 
Gepostet: 19.12.2006 - 17:38 Uhr  ·  #1
Wie bringe ich FinPhone bei, dass es die Daten von der Speicherkarte lesen soll? Ich habe meine Daten vom RAM auf die Speicherkarte verschoben und FinPhone kommt nicht mehr klar...
Benutzer
Avatar
Geschlecht: keine Angabe
Herkunft: München
Homepage: subsembly.com/
Beiträge: 4494
Dabei seit: 11 / 2004
Betreff:

Re: FinPhone: Daten auf Speicherkarte

 · 
Gepostet: 20.12.2006 - 08:48 Uhr  ·  #2
Das geht in der aktuellen Version leider noch nicht. Die Daten werden fest im "Application Data" gesucht.

Nur FinPocket kann die Daten auch auf der Speicherkarte verwalten.
Benutzer
Avatar
Geschlecht: keine Angabe
Herkunft: Erlangen
Homepage: iaccarino.de/silvi…
Beiträge: 14
Dabei seit: 07 / 2005
Betreff:

Re: FinPhone: Daten auf Speicherkarte

 · 
Gepostet: 20.12.2006 - 09:22 Uhr  ·  #3
Kann man das Programm irgendwie patchen? Der eh schon knappe Hauptspeicher auf SmartPhones leidet erheblich unter dieser Einschränkung.
Benutzer
Avatar
Geschlecht: keine Angabe
Herkunft: Erlangen
Homepage: iaccarino.de/silvi…
Beiträge: 14
Dabei seit: 07 / 2005
Betreff:

Re: FinPhone: Daten auf Speicherkarte

 · 
Gepostet: 20.12.2006 - 09:42 Uhr  ·  #4
Was macht FinPhone, wenn ich einfach das ganze "\Application Data" Verzeichnis auf die Speicherkarte verschiebe?

[HKEY_LOCAL_MACHINE\System\Explorer\Shell Folders]
Application Data="\Storage Card\Application Data"

Nutzt FinPhone das Windows API oder den o.g. Registry Key oder ist "\Application Data" im Programm hart verdrahtet?
Benutzer
Avatar
Geschlecht: keine Angabe
Herkunft: München
Homepage: subsembly.com/
Beiträge: 4494
Dabei seit: 11 / 2004
Betreff:

Re: FinPhone: Daten auf Speicherkarte

 · 
Gepostet: 20.12.2006 - 09:52 Uhr  ·  #5
FinPhone nutzt natürlich die Windows API, sollte also gehen.
Benutzer
Avatar
Geschlecht: keine Angabe
Herkunft: Erlangen
Homepage: iaccarino.de/silvi…
Beiträge: 14
Dabei seit: 07 / 2005
Betreff:

Re: FinPhone: Daten auf Speicherkarte

 · 
Gepostet: 20.12.2006 - 11:23 Uhr  ·  #6
Ist denn irgendwann mit einem Update zu rechnen, das ohne diese Tricks auskommt?
Sind die Daten zwischen Phone und Pocket per FileCopy austauschbar?
Benutzer
Avatar
Geschlecht: keine Angabe
Herkunft: München
Homepage: subsembly.com/
Beiträge: 4494
Dabei seit: 11 / 2004
Betreff:

Re: FinPhone: Daten auf Speicherkarte

 · 
Gepostet: 20.12.2006 - 11:27 Uhr  ·  #7
Es wird sicher mal auch eine neue FinPhone Version 3.0 geben. Einen Termin kann ich dafür aber noch nicht nennen.

Die Daten von FinPhone und FinPocket sind austauschbar. Man muss nur den Ordner von FinPhone in FinPocket umbenennen, oder umgekehrt.
Benutzer
Avatar
Geschlecht: keine Angabe
Herkunft: Erlangen
Homepage: iaccarino.de/silvi…
Beiträge: 14
Dabei seit: 07 / 2005
Betreff:

Re: FinPhone: Daten auf Speicherkarte

 · 
Gepostet: 20.12.2006 - 15:59 Uhr  ·  #8
FinPhone schert sich, wie die meisten anderen Programme, einen feuchten Kericht um diesen Registry Key :(
Benutzer
Avatar
Geschlecht: keine Angabe
Herkunft: München
Homepage: subsembly.com/
Beiträge: 4494
Dabei seit: 11 / 2004
Betreff:

Re: FinPhone: Daten auf Speicherkarte

 · 
Gepostet: 20.12.2006 - 16:09 Uhr  ·  #9
Nun, dann scheint das Problem wohl eher in Windows Mobile zu liegen. Ich rufe definitiv SHGetSpecialFolderPath(CSIDL_APPDATA) auf um den "Application Data" Ordner zu finden. Den Text "Application Data" gibt es gar nicht in FinPhone.

Vermutlich schert sich die Windows-Funktion SHGetSpecialFolderPath nicht um den Registry Key, deshalb klappt es auch mit all den anderen Programmen nicht.
Benutzer
Avatar
Geschlecht: keine Angabe
Herkunft: Westfalen
Beiträge: 5096
Dabei seit: 05 / 2003
Betreff:

Re: FinPhone: Daten auf Speicherkarte

 · 
Gepostet: 20.12.2006 - 16:17 Uhr  ·  #10
Zitat geschrieben von silvio
[HKEY_LOCAL_MACHINE\System\Explorer\Shell Folders]
Application Data="\Storage Card\Application Data"

Nutzt FinPhone das Windows API oder den o.g. Registry Key oder ist "\Application Data" im Programm hart verdrahtet?


Der Reg-Key existiert erst seit Win Mobile 5, bzw. seinem Phone Pandant. Wer Programme alleine auf dieser Basis schreibt, kann den Pfad aus der Registy nehmen, alle anderen müssen die Informationen woanders, bzw. über den Weg wie früher beziehen.

Das ist wohl der Grund, warum die meissten Programme darauf nicht reagieren. Wer schreibt schon nur für WM5?

Quelle: (lässt sich nicht sauber verlinken, sorry)

http://www.pocketpcdn.com/articles/articles.php?&atb.set(a_id)=4527&atb.set(c_id)=53&atb.perform(details)
Benutzer
Avatar
Geschlecht: keine Angabe
Herkunft: München
Homepage: subsembly.com/
Beiträge: 4494
Dabei seit: 11 / 2004
Betreff:

Re: FinPhone: Daten auf Speicherkarte

 · 
Gepostet: 20.12.2006 - 16:24 Uhr  ·  #11
Microsoft selbst scheint auch nicht für WM5 zu programmieren, sonst hätten Sie SHGetSpecialFolderPath angepasst.
Gewählte Zitate für Mehrfachzitierung:   0